WebSupported scaffolding is built from the base upwards to a set design. However, if it is not possible to use a straightforward standard configuration, a competent person – either a scaffold contractor or designer – must create a bespoke design to ensure the strength, rigidity and stability of the structure while it is built, used and dismantled.
